+/*
+** Set P4 of the most recently inserted opcode to a column affinity
+** string for index pIdx. A column affinity string has one character
+** for each column in the table, according to the affinity of the column:
+**
+**  Character      Column affinity
+**  ------------------------------
+**  'a'            TEXT
+**  'b'            NONE
+**  'c'            NUMERIC
+**  'd'            INTEGER
+**  'e'            REAL
+**
+** An extra 'b' is appended to the end of the string to cover the
+** rowid that appears as the last column in every index.
+*/
+void sqlite3IndexAffinityStr(Vdbe *v, Index *pIdx){
+  if( !pIdx->zColAff ){
+    /* The first time a column affinity string for a particular index is
+    ** required, it is allocated and populated here. It is then stored as
+    ** a member of the Index structure for subsequent use.
+    **
+    ** The column affinity string will eventually be deleted by
+    ** sqliteDeleteIndex() when the Index structure itself is cleaned
+    ** up.
+    */
+    int n;
+    Table *pTab = pIdx->pTable;
+    sqlite3 *db = sqlite3VdbeDb(v);
+    pIdx->zColAff = (char *)sqlite3Malloc(pIdx->nColumn+2);
+    if( !pIdx->zColAff ){
+      db->mallocFailed = 1;
+      return;
+    }
+    for(n=0; n<pIdx->nColumn; n++){
+      pIdx->zColAff[n] = pTab->aCol[pIdx->aiColumn[n]].affinity;
+    }
+    pIdx->zColAff[n++] = SQLITE_AFF_NONE;
+    pIdx->zColAff[n] = 0;
+  }
+ 
+  sqlite3VdbeChangeP4(v, -1, pIdx->zColAff, 0);
+}

+/*
+** Write out code to initialize the autoincrement logic.  This code
+** looks up the current autoincrement value in the sqlite_sequence
+** table and stores that value in a register.  Code generated by
+** autoIncStep() will keep that register holding the largest
+** rowid value.  Code generated by autoIncEnd() will write the new
+** largest value of the counter back into the sqlite_sequence table.
+**
+** This routine returns the index of the mem[] cell that contains
+** the maximum rowid counter.
+**
+** Three consecutive registers are allocated by this routine.  The
+** first two hold the name of the target table and the maximum rowid 
+** inserted into the target table, respectively.
+** The third holds the rowid in sqlite_sequence where we will
+** write back the revised maximum rowid.  This routine returns the
+** index of the second of these three registers.
+*/
+static int autoIncBegin(
+  Parse *pParse,      /* Parsing context */
+  int iDb,            /* Index of the database holding pTab */
+  Table *pTab         /* The table we are writing to */
+){
+  int memId = 0;      /* Register holding maximum rowid */
+  if( pTab->autoInc ){
+    Vdbe *v = pParse->pVdbe;
+    Db *pDb = &pParse->db->aDb[iDb];
+    int iCur = pParse->nTab;
+    int addr;               /* Address of the top of the loop */
+    assert( v );
+    pParse->nMem++;         /* Holds name of table */
+    memId = ++pParse->nMem;
+    pParse->nMem++;
+    sqlite3OpenTable(pParse, iCur, iDb, pDb->pSchema->pSeqTab, OP_OpenRead);
+    addr = sqlite3VdbeCurrentAddr(v);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p4(v, OP_String8, 0, memId-1, 0, pTab->zName, 0);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Rewind, iCur, addr+9);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p3(v, OP_Column, iCur, 0, memId);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p3(v, OP_Ne, memId-1, addr+7, memId);
+    sqlite3VdbeChangeP5(v, SQLITE_JUMPIFNULL);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Rowid, iCur, memId+1);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p3(v, OP_Column, iCur, 1, memId);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Goto, 0, addr+9);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Next, iCur, addr+2);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Integer, 0, memId);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_Close, iCur, 0);
+  }
+  return memId;
+}
+
+/*
+** Update the maximum rowid for an autoincrement calculation.
+**
+** This routine should be called when the top of the stack holds a
+** new rowid that is about to be inserted.  If that new rowid is
+** larger than the maximum rowid in the memId memory cell, then the
+** memory cell is updated.  The stack is unchanged.
+*/
+static void autoIncStep(Parse *pParse, int memId, int regRowid){
+  if( memId>0 ){
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(pParse->pVdbe, OP_MemMax, memId, regRowid);
+  }
+}
+
+/*
+** After doing one or more inserts, the maximum rowid is stored
+** in reg[memId].  Generate code to write this value back into the
+** the sqlite_sequence table.
+*/
+static void autoIncEnd(
+  Parse *pParse,     /* The parsing context */
+  int iDb,           /* Index of the database holding pTab */
+  Table *pTab,       /* Table we are inserting into */
+  int memId          /* Memory cell holding the maximum rowid */
+){
+  if( pTab->autoInc ){
+    int iCur = pParse->nTab;
+    Vdbe *v = pParse->pVdbe;
+    Db *pDb = &pParse->db->aDb[iDb];
+    int j1;
+    int iRec = ++pParse->nMem;    /* Memory cell used for record */
+
+    assert( v );
+    sqlite3OpenTable(pParse, iCur, iDb, pDb->pSchema->pSeqTab, OP_OpenWrite);
+    j1 = sqlite3VdbeAddOp1(v, OP_NotNull, memId+1);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p2(v, OP_NewRowid, iCur, memId+1);
+    sqlite3VdbeJumpHere(v, j1);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p3(v, OP_MakeRecord, memId-1, 2, iRec);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p3(v, OP_Insert, iCur, iRec, memId+1);
+    sqlite3VdbeChangeP5(v, OPFLAG_APPEND);
+    sqlite3VdbeAddOp1(v, OP_Close, iCur);
+  }
+}
+#else
+/*
+** If SQLITE_OMIT_AUTOINCREMENT is defined, then the three routines
+** above are all no-ops
+*/
+# define autoIncBegin(A,B,C) (0)
+# define autoIncStep(A,B,C)
+# define autoIncEnd(A,B,C,D)
+#endif /* SQLITE_OMIT_AUTOINCREMENT */

+/*
+** This routine is call to handle SQL of the following forms:
+**
+**    insert into TABLE (IDLIST) values(EXPRLIST)
+**    insert into TABLE (IDLIST) select
+**
+** The IDLIST following the table name is always optional.  If omitted,
+** then a list of all columns for the table is substituted.  The IDLIST
+** appears in the pColumn parameter.  pColumn is NULL if IDLIST is omitted.
+**
+** The pList parameter holds EXPRLIST in the first form of the INSERT
+** statement above, and pSelect is NULL.  For the second form, pList is
+** NULL and pSelect is a pointer to the select statement used to generate
+** data for the insert.
+**
+** The code generated follows one of four templates.  For a simple
+** select with data coming from a VALUES clause, the code executes
+** once straight down through.  Pseudo-code follows (we call this
+** the "1st template"):
+**
+**         open write cursor to <table> and its indices
+**         puts VALUES clause expressions onto the stack
+**         write the resulting record into <table>
+**         cleanup
+**
+** The three remaining templates assume the statement is of the form
+**
+**   INSERT INTO <table> SELECT ...
+**
+** If the SELECT clause is of the restricted form "SELECT * FROM <table2>" -
+** in other words if the SELECT pulls all columns from a single table
+** and there is no WHERE or LIMIT or GROUP BY or ORDER BY clauses, and
+** if <table2> and <table1> are distinct tables but have identical
+** schemas, including all the same indices, then a special optimization
+** is invoked that copies raw records from <table2> over to <table1>.
+** See the xferOptimization() function for the implementation of this
+** template.  This is the 2nd template.
+**
+**         open a write cursor to <table>
+**         open read cursor on <table2>
+**         transfer all records in <table2> over to <table>
+**         close cursors
+**         foreach index on <table>
+**           open a write cursor on the <table> index
+**           open a read cursor on the corresponding <table2> index
+**           transfer all records from the read to the write cursors
+**           close cursors
+**         end foreach
+**
+** The 3rd template is for when the second template does not apply
+** and the SELECT clause does not read from <table> at any time.
+** The generated code follows this template:
+**
+**         EOF <- 0
+**         X <- A
+**         goto B
+**      A: setup for the SELECT
+**         loop over the rows in the SELECT
+**           load values into registers R..R+n
+**           yield X
+**         end loop
+**         cleanup after the SELECT
+**         EOF <- 1
+**         yield X
+**         goto A
+**      B: open write cursor to <table> and its indices
+**      C: yield X
+**         if EOF goto D
+**         insert the select result into <table> from R..R+n
+**         goto C
+**      D: cleanup
+**
+** The 4th template is used if the insert statement takes its
+** values from a SELECT but the data is being inserted into a table
+** that is also read as part of the SELECT.  In the third form,
+** we have to use a intermediate table to store the results of
+** the select.  The template is like this:
+**
+**         EOF <- 0
+**         X <- A
+**         goto B
+**      A: setup for the SELECT
+**         loop over the tables in the SELECT
+**           load value into register R..R+n
+**           yield X
+**         end loop
+**         cleanup after the SELECT
+**         EOF <- 1
+**         yield X
+**         halt-error
+**      B: open temp table
+**      L: yield X
+**         if EOF goto M
+**         insert row from R..R+n into temp table
+**         goto L
+**      M: open write cursor to <table> and its indices
+**         rewind temp table
+**      C: loop over rows of intermediate table
+**           transfer values form intermediate table into <table>
+**         end loop
+**      D: cleanup
+*/

+/*
+** Generate code to do constraint checks prior to an INSERT or an UPDATE.
+**
+** The input is a range of consecutive registers as follows:
+**
+**    1.  The rowid of the row to be updated before the update.  This
+**        value is omitted unless we are doing an UPDATE that involves a
+**        change to the record number or writing to a virtual table.
+**
+**    2.  The rowid of the row after the update.
+**
+**    3.  The data in the first column of the entry after the update.
+**
+**    i.  Data from middle columns...
+**
+**    N.  The data in the last column of the entry after the update.
+**
+** The regRowid parameter is the index of the register containing (2).
+**
+** The old rowid shown as entry (1) above is omitted unless both isUpdate
+** and rowidChng are 1.  isUpdate is true for UPDATEs and false for
+** INSERTs.  RowidChng means that the new rowid is explicitly specified by
+** the update or insert statement.  If rowidChng is false, it means that
+** the rowid is computed automatically in an insert or that the rowid value
+** is not modified by the update.
+**
+** The code generated by this routine store new index entries into
+** registers identified by aRegIdx[].  No index entry is created for
+** indices where aRegIdx[i]==0.  The order of indices in aRegIdx[] is
+** the same as the order of indices on the linked list of indices
+** attached to the table.
+**
+** This routine also generates code to check constraints.  NOT NULL,
+** CHECK, and UNIQUE constraints are all checked.  If a constraint fails,
+** then the appropriate action is performed.  There are five possible
+** actions: ROLLBACK, ABORT, FAIL, REPLACE, and IGNORE.
+**
+**  Constraint type  Action       What Happens
+**  ---------------  ----------   ----------------------------------------
+**  any              ROLLBACK     The current transaction is rolled back and
+**                                sqlite3_exec() returns immediately with a
+**                                return code of SQLITE_CONSTRAINT.
+**
+**  any              ABORT        Back out changes from the current command
+**                                only (do not do a complete rollback) then
+**                                cause sqlite3_exec() to return immediately
+**                                with SQLITE_CONSTRAINT.
+**
+**  any              FAIL         Sqlite_exec() returns immediately with a
+**                                return code of SQLITE_CONSTRAINT.  The
+**                                transaction is not rolled back and any
+**                                prior changes are retained.
+**
+**  any              IGNORE       The record number and data is popped from
+**                                the stack and there is an immediate jump
+**                                to label ignoreDest.
+**
+**  NOT NULL         REPLACE      The NULL value is replace by the default
+**                                value for that column.  If the default value
+**                                is NULL, the action is the same as ABORT.
+**
+**  UNIQUE           REPLACE      The other row that conflicts with the row
+**                                being inserted is removed.
+**
+**  CHECK            REPLACE      Illegal.  The results in an exception.
+**
+** Which action to take is determined by the overrideError parameter.
+** Or if overrideError==OE_Default, then the pParse->onError parameter
+** is used.  Or if pParse->onError==OE_Default then the onError value
+** for the constraint is used.
+**
+** The calling routine must open a read/write cursor for pTab with
+** cursor number "baseCur".  All indices of pTab must also have open
+** read/write cursors with cursor number baseCur+i for the i-th cursor.
+** Except, if there is no possibility of a REPLACE action then
+** cursors do not need to be open for indices where aRegIdx[i]==0.
+*/

+/*
+** Attempt the transfer optimization on INSERTs of the form
+**
+**     INSERT INTO tab1 SELECT * FROM tab2;
+**
+** This optimization is only attempted if
+**
+**    (1)  tab1 and tab2 have identical schemas including all the
+**         same indices and constraints
+**
+**    (2)  tab1 and tab2 are different tables
+**
+**    (3)  There must be no triggers on tab1
+**
+**    (4)  The result set of the SELECT statement is "*"
+**
+**    (5)  The SELECT statement has no WHERE, HAVING, ORDER BY, GROUP BY,
+**         or LIMIT clause.
+**
+**    (6)  The SELECT statement is a simple (not a compound) select that
+**         contains only tab2 in its FROM clause
+**
+** This method for implementing the INSERT transfers raw records from
+** tab2 over to tab1.  The columns are not decoded.  Raw records from
+** the indices of tab2 are transfered to tab1 as well.  In so doing,
+** the resulting tab1 has much less fragmentation.
+**
+** This routine returns TRUE if the optimization is attempted.  If any
+** of the conditions above fail so that the optimization should not
+** be attempted, then this routine returns FALSE.
+*/
